Your cluster is apparently using the CPAN module local::lib to define
where perl libraries and executables get installed, this is overriding
MAKER's own installation parameters, thus putting things in the wrong
place. This only happens in 2.10, the 2.25 version of MAKER knows how to
keep local::lib from messing with it's relative installation paths. So
install 2.25 and make sure to remove the mis-located MAKER executables in
/xanadu/site/common/VERSIONS/perl-1.7/bin/ before trying to run again.

>I have used gm_es.pl from Genemark to create es.mod for my assembly. I
>would like to give this model to MAKER, so I add the path to es.mod in
>the maker_opts.ctl file at gmhmm. So far so good. Unfortunately, when I
>am running maker it cannot find the gmhmm_wrap script. Here s what it
>says:
>
>#-------------------------------#
>Can't open perl script
>"/xanadu/site/common/VERSIONS/perl-1.7/bin/../lib/Widget/genemark/gmhmm_wr
>ap":
>No such file or directory
>ERROR: Genemark failed
>
>Apparently it is looking for the script in the wrong place. I have found
>it in:
>/site/VERSIONS/perl-1.7/perl/lib/MAKER/Widget/genemark/gmhmm_wrap
>The other paths are correct.
>
>Is there a way to manually tell Maker where to look for this script? I
>should mention also that I have maker (2.10) running on a cluster.
